The two banks merged in December 1975 with the BDB the surviving entity.
The BDB was renamed the Planters Development Bank in 1976 and moved its headquarters to Baliuag.
It moved its headquarters to Makati in 1981.
Plantersbank grew to be the largest private development bank and leading bank for SMEs in the Philippines with total assets of ₱54 billion, total loan portfolio of ₱33 billion, and deposits of ₱44 billion as of June 30, 2013.
In 2014, the bank became a subsidiary of China Banking Corporation of Henry Sy.
